A heavy, right-slanted sans with compact proportions and rounded-rectangle (superellipse) construction in bowls and counters. Strokes are robust and largely uniform, with blunt terminals and softened corners that keep the shapes friendly despite the mass. The italic angle is consistent and gives verticals a forward lean, while apertures and counters stay relatively tight, emphasizing density and impact. Curves in letters like C, G, O, and S read as smooth, squarish rounds rather than pure circles, and the numerals follow the same sturdy, closed-in rhythm.

Best suited to short, high-impact text such as headlines, posters, sports and event branding, packaging callouts, and bold signage. It will hold up well where strong silhouettes and quick recognition matter, especially at medium-to-large sizes.

The overall tone is assertive and high-energy, with a forward-driving stance that feels sporty and promotional. Its chunky silhouettes and rounded geometry evoke a modernized retro feel—confident, loud, and built for attention rather than subtlety.

The design appears intended to deliver maximum impact with a forward-leaning, energetic voice, combining thick strokes with rounded-rectangle curves for a contemporary, athletic display look.

Letterforms show a deliberate mix of straightened curves and rounded corners, creating a mechanical, athletic flavor. The lowercase is compact and sturdy, and the figures appear designed to match the same weighty, slanted presence for consistent display settings.
